【如何让PHP支持Oracle】教程文章相关的互联网学习教程文章

php查询oracle临时表,为何为空

php查询oracle 临时表,为什么为空?$dbOracle=oci_connect("数据库连接都是正常的,查询不是临时表都正常");$oracleSql="". "begin ". " insert into FS_TT". " select * ". " from FS ". " where rownum <2;". " end;";//不用begin 直接写sql也是一样的 $stid = oci_parse($dbOracle, $oracleSql); $r=oci_execute($stid); print_r($r); $oracleSql="select * from FS_TT"; $stid = oci_parse($dbOracle, $oracleS...

windwos下使用php连接oracle数据库的过程分享_php实例

要使用php连接oracle,基本条件是1.需要你安装了php、2.安装了oracle、3.配置了tnsname.ora。本地命令行使用sqlplus能够连接到oracle。 根据你机器的版本选对64bit或者32bit的php程序,我们使用php的oci8扩展连接oracle 安装好php后,打开oci8扩展, 写一段连接oracle的ora.php代码 代码如下: $conn = oci_connect('hr', 'welcome', 'MYDB');if (!$conn) { $e = oci_error(); trigger_error(htmlentities($e['message'], ENT...

Linux下PHP连接Oracle数据库_php实例【图】

安装步骤: 一、安装oracle-instantclient 下载地址:http://www.oracle.com/technetwork/topics/linuxx86-64soft-092277.html 下载 oracle-instantclient11.2-basic-11.2.0.4.0-1.x86_64.rpm 下载 oracle-instantclient11.2-devel-11.2.0.4.0-1.x86_64.rpm 放在/usr/packages/目录下 # rmp -ivh oracle-instantclient* 此时会生成/usr/lib/oracle/11.2/client/lib/目录 *注:下载对应数据库版本 二、修改/etc/ld.so.conf配置文件...

PHP下的Oracle客户端扩展(OCI8)安装教程_php实例

最近的项目需要用php访问oracle数据库,不得不在linux下给php安装oci8扩展。php也可以使用pdo访问oracle数据库,但还是需要安装客户端。 首先到oracle官网的这个页面下载相关的文件,注意要连数据库服务器的版本,一定要对应,否则安装成功也会连不上,同时也要区分32位、64位服务器,比如我要连的数据库服务器是oracle10.2.0.4,64位主机,那么我要下载下面三个文件:代码如下: oracle-instantclient-basic-10.2.0.4-1.x86_64.rpm...

WAMP环境中扩展oracle函数库(oci)_php实例【图】

同事昨天接到一个任务,要用php处理oracle数据库的内容,但是php打开oracle扩展不是像mysql那样直接用就行,需要下一点东西才能打开 第一步 需要到oracle官方下载一个install client 包,在win下找到你对应系统版本的zip(注意这里是系统版本) 截止到2015-06-25,下载地址如下http://www.oracle.com/technetwork/database/features/instant-client/index-097480.html 例如选择 Instant Client for Microsoft Windows (x64) 因为php扩展的...

php,pdo怎么连接oracle数据库【图】

php.ini ;extension=php_bz2.dll extension=php_curl.dll ;extension=php_dba.dll ;extension=php_dbase.dll extension=php_exif.dll ;extension=php_fdf.dll extension=php_gd2.dll ;extension=php_gettext.dll ;extension=php_gmp.dll ;extension=php_ifx.dll ;extension=php_imap.dll ;extension=php_interbase.dll ;extension=php_ldap.dll extension=php_mbstring.dll ;extension=php_mcrypt.dll ;extension=php_mhash.dll ;e...

在php+oracle中clob字段插入大于4000字节报stringliteraltoolong

RT,google说是sql语句太长,可以用绑定变量的形式。项目用的是yii,so,我用yii的bindParam ,倒是解决了 报字符太长的错,可是新的错误来了:仅能绑定要插入 LONG 列的 LONG 值。。 纠结中,,求助。。这个问题已被关闭,原因: 回复内容:RT,google说是sql语句太长,可以用绑定变量的形式。项目用的是yii,so,我用yii的bindParam ,倒是解决了 报字符太长的错,可是新的错误来了:仅能绑定要插入 LONG 列的 LONG 值。。 纠结中,,求...

java-PHP第一次连接Oracle非常慢如何解决

数据库用的是 Oracle 11gPHP连接Oracle 非常慢PHP连接oracle非常慢,体现在,如果很久没连接oracle,那么再连接oracle,那会花费20~40秒的时间。但是之后的连接会非常快。网站架构PHP Version 5.5.12 Apache 2.4.9 Win7 64 连接Oracle使用PHP OCI8 的扩展 程序CodeIgniter 连接代码(这一行代码第一次连接会花费20~30秒之后就很快)public function db_connect() { return @oci_connect($this->username, $this->password, $this->...

php能不能通过代理连接oracle数据库

有两台服务器AB和oracle数据库服务器C A能直接连接C,但是程序在B上跑,B怎样能通过A连到C的oracle数据库 程序跑php回复内容:有两台服务器AB和oracle数据库服务器C A能直接连接C,但是程序在B上跑,B怎样能通过A连到C的oracle数据库 程序跑php

php不安装oracle客户端,怎么连接本地oracle服务器【图】

最近window开发遇到一个问题,我们需要用到oracle,而用oracle需要安装oracle客户端, 但是,在自己电脑上安装oracle的话太大了,也耗时,不如直接使用本地测试的服务器。想请教大神需要如何配置!?我的php版本是5.6,php/ext 的 php_oci 和 php_pdo_oci 都存在,也下载了一个oci.dll 到windows/system32,运行phpinfo 是OK的,但是连接本地服务器的时候就报错了。。。 回复内容: 最近window开发遇到一个问题,我们需要用到oracle...

有没有基于oracle数据库的php建站系统(cms)?

如题,一个简单的内容管理系统,使用 php+oracle 10g 开发。不要问我为什么要选择oracle,这是客户要求的。回复内容:如题,一个简单的内容管理系统,使用 php+oracle 10g 开发。不要问我为什么要选择oracle,这是客户要求的。“一个简单的内容管理系统”没有必要使用Oracle。庆幸的是,很多程序是支持多种数据库的。但是,我想大概都是在基于MySQL开发和测试的,Oracle下没有经过测试和验证。大名鼎鼎的Drupal支持Oracle:https:/...

PHP连接oracle出错,求解

PHP连接oracle,出现ORA-12170: TNS:Connect timeout occurred,,,这个怎么解决呢?回复内容:PHP连接oracle,出现ORA-12170: TNS:Connect timeout occurred,,,这个怎么解决呢?

oracle-ASP.NET+Oracel网站与PHP+MySQL网站如何整合?

公司有两个局域网网站,现在计划进行整合,请教大牛们给点意见。 网站A:帝国CMS门户网站,使用PHP+MySQL数据库,有新闻、音乐视频播放、文件下载和评论功能。网站B:OA协同办公系统,使用ASP.NET+Oracle数据库,用Microsoft Visual Studio进行编译,有类似飞秋的聊天工具、领导与下属文件审批、部门相互传阅文件、图文新闻发布和评论功能。网站A是我自己对帝国CMS二次开发,网站B是领导从其他公司买过来的。 现在公司局域网的电脑...

php远程连接Oracle报错oci_connect():ORA-12541:TNS:nolistener

情况如下:Oracle和php不在同一台机器上,在Oracle所在的机器上可以访问Oracle。 但是通过php远程连接时,报错oci_connect(): ORA-12541: TNS:no listener。 Oracle所在机器的listener已经打开了的。如何解决php远程连接,谢谢!回复内容:情况如下:Oracle和php不在同一台机器上,在Oracle所在的机器上可以访问Oracle。 但是通过php远程连接时,报错oci_connect(): ORA-12541: TNS:no listener。 Oracle所在机器的listener已经打开...

clob-请问PHP如何读取Oracle数据库中的CLOB字段?

clobociphporacle 请问PHP如何读取Oracle数据库中的CLOB字段?数据库中CLOB字段中是文本内容。试了N多次,都没用,还望各位大神不吝赐教,感谢!